It has been announced that Yasuo Ohtagaki's manga Mobile Suit Gundam Thunderbolt will conclude in two more chapters, bringing the series to a close after 13 years of serialization. The 19th issue of the serialized magazine Big Comic Superior (Shogakukan), released on September 12th, will conclude the series in two more chapters, with the final chapter coming in the next issue on September 26th.
The 19th issue of the magazine will feature a special project to commemorate the series' completion, the "Permanent Edition Character & MS Directory." This project brings together veteran characters and mobile suits (MS) to look back on the story of the series.
The latest 26th volume of the comic, which depicts the final battle between Io and Daryl, is currently on sale, and the limited edition, which comes with a mini-book entitled "SWEET MEMORIES" depicting Daryl's childhood, has received such a great response that it has been rushed to be reprinted.
"Mobile Suit Gundam Thunderbolt" is a manga by Otagaki, known for works such as "MOONLIGHT MILE," and began serialization in "Big Comic Superior" in 2012. It depicts the battle between the Earth Federation Forces and the Principality of Zeon in the Thunderbolt sector during the One Year War, as well as the battles between the Zeon remnants, the Federation, and the South Seas Alliance after the One Year War. It has gained popularity through being made into an anime and plastic model kit. The total number of copies of the comic published is over 5.5 million.
